Product Description: This text aims to provide a unique insight into the world of community care in the 1990s. It presents findings from a national study of social care from the perspective of the older service users, their carers and care managers. Descriptive findings from this longitudinal study - conducted by the PSSRU from 1994 and funded by the Department of Health - are set in the context of the history of community care and developments since the passage of the 1990 NHS and Community Care Act...read more (view table of contents, read Amazon.com's description)

Product Description: England and France have contrasting systems in community care for elderly persons as in other areas of social policy. The aims of this book are: the comparison of community care service and financing systems; the comparison of reform arguments and history over the last decade; the comparison of who uses how much of what services; and with what impact on their needs and the probability of having to enter institutions for long-term care...read more (view table of contents, read Amazon.com's description)

Product Description: This work from the "Personal Social Services Research Unit" looks back to the early stages of community care, comparing them with today's emerging policy with a view to improving community care still further. The book describes the first stages of the local development of the community care policy reforms laid out in the 1989 Caring for People white paper and the subsequent 1990 NHS and Community Care Act...read more
